About Newton 5074

The size of Newton is approximately 2.2 square kilometres. There are 13 parks, covering nearly 6.6% of the total area. The population of Newton in 2016 was 4787 people. By 2021 the population was 5117 showing a population growth of 6.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Newton is 20-29 years. Households in Newton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Newton work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 71.20% of the homes in Newton were owner-occupied compared with 70.60% in 2016.

Newton has 2,713 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Newton have seen a 91.35%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 102.54% increase. As at 31 May 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Newton is $1,104,320 while the median value for Units is $702,946.
  • Houses have a median rent of $650 while Units have a median rent of $590.
